Medical Device Removing Excess Tissue in Digestive System in Individuals with Type 2 Diabetes on Insulin Therapy

This is a clinical research study opportunity for people with Type 2 Diabetes using long-acting insulin. In this study, we want to learn more about an innovative approach for improving diabetes outcomes using Fractyl Health's Revita System for removing excess tissue from the small intestine. This minimally invasive procedure is believed to improve blood sugar control and overall metabolic health by altering the body's hormonal response to food intake in a similar way to that achieved with bypass surgery. Study of CAR-T cells in patients with recurrent epithelial ovarian, peritoneal, or fallopian tube cancer

The purpose of this study is to test the safety and tolerability of using a new treatment called iC9-CAR.B7-H3 T cells in patients with ovarian, peritoneal or fallopian tube cancer.
